Caitlyn Marie Jenner (born William Bruce Jenner; October 28, 1949) is an American television personality and retired Olympic gold medal–winning decathlete.
Jenner played college football for the Graceland Yellowjackets before incurring a knee injury that required surgery. Convinced by Olympic decathlete Jack Parker's coach, L. D. Weldon, to try the decathlon, Jenner won the men's decathlon event at the 1976 Summer Olympics in Montreal, setting a third successive world record and gaining fame as "an all-American hero".
Given the unofficial title of "world's greatest athlete", Jenner established a career in television, film, writing, auto racing, business, and as a Playgirl cover model.
Arnold Schwarzenegger is getting political again. The 73-year-old actor and former California governor has addressed the news of the current Gov.
Gavin Newsom's upcoming recall, as well as reality star Caitlyn Jenner's bid for the seat. On Monday, it was announced that the signature threshold for a recall vote was met.The requirement was set at just under 1.5 million.
Days before the announcement, Jenner, 71, announced that she is running for the office of governor. Being a showbiz staple and a former politician, it makes sense that Schwarzenegger would weigh in via a spokesperson on the upcoming race that might come down to the two high-profile figures.
